About CEREAL
Kellogg's Cereal with this label is milled corn, sugar, malt flavor, and iodized salt - the same base formula as Corn Flakes, with added B vitamins and vitamin D for fortification. No fiber, no fat, moderate protein. The ingredient list is short, but it's almost entirely refined corn and sugar. Straightforward and plain, with the fortification being the main nutritional argument for it.
Ingredients
MILLED CORN, SUGAR, MALT FLAVOR, CONTAINS 2% OR LESS OF IODIZED SALT (SALT, POTASSIUM IODATE), BHT FOR FRESHNESS. VITAMINS AND MINERALS: REDUCED IRON, VITAMIN B6 (PYRIDOXINE HYDROCHLORIDE), VITAMIN B1 (THIAMIN MONONITRATE), FOLIC ACID, VITAMIN D3, VITAMIN B12.
